The body of work documents the environmental condition of one of Barcelona’s natural edges. The River Besós, together with the River Llobregat, is one of the two freshwater borders of Barcelona. Its landscape throughout the urbanisation of Barcelona has become an in-between-city: a blend of farmlands, industrialised infrastructures, and villages. Nowadays is one of the main water resource of the Catalan capital but its banks are heavily marked by the catalan industrial legacy. Over the last years it started slowing having a renaissance thanks to decontamination and reclamation plans that repopulated the fauna and let an healthier flora growing again. The nature is slowing getting repossession of its space.
